Man Dies in Accident on Route 67 in Oxford

The accident occurred at Hawley Avenue and Route 67 on Monday morning.

 

A 56-year-old Waterbury man died in a two-vehicle crash in Oxford Monday morning.

Gerald Bourgoin, of 1149 Hamilton Ave., was driving a minivan when he pulled out of Hawley Road onto Route 67 and ended up in the path of an oncoming tractor trailer near the Southford Cemetery. He died as a result of injuries sustained in the accident, Oxford Resident Trooper Sgt. Dan Semosky said.

Semosky said the Oxford Fire Department extricated Bourgoin. Bourgoin's passenger, Sheila Hernandez, was also hospitalized for non-life-threatening injuries. The driver of the tractor trailer was not injured. 

A portion of Route 67 was closed Monday following the crash but has since reopened.
